31. Engkanto
- The Engkantos are elvish spirits that take the form of beautiful men and women at day, luring lovers to the forest at night, before showing their true forms. That of a sleek humanoid, with pointy ears and pale yellowish skin, wearing leaves

30. Tamawo
- The Tamawo are forest spirits that are elvish in nature. Sporting long white hair, golden teeth, and claws. They are said to be very beautiful humanoids but are very territorial.

29. Oryol
- The Oryol is a serpent that can transform its upper-half to that of a beautiful lady with a hypnotic voice.

28. Mameleu
- The Mameleu is a draconic beast as big as a cow, with horns like a bull and fangs as long as one’s fingers. They live in the deepest parts of the ocean and are said to wail loud noises in the night.

27. Dalakitnon
- The Dalakitnon are tree spirits of the Dalakit tree. They are elvish humanoids who wears the leaves and vines of the tree as clothing.

26. Berkakan
- The Berkakan is a large fish that has a mouth big enough to swallow a fully grown man. It has a keen sense of smell, especially for that of blood from a fish called Rarang.

25. Tahamaling
- The Tahamaling are forest spirits that take the form of beautiful women with red complexion. It is said that one has to offer betelnut leaves to the Tahamaling before hunting, otherwise, suffer from their mischief.

24. Minokawa
- The Minokawa is a monumental draconic bird-spirit that was said to be able to eat the sun, thus causing solar eclipses.

22. Kiwig
- The Kiwig is a a creature that attacks humans from behind, lunging at their neck before consuming the whole body. It takes the form of a raging boar, and curiously, will not attack humans with long loosed hair.

20. Nuno sa Punso
- The Nuno sa Punso is a dwarvish spirit that owns a bounty of treasure in its earth mound home. It is said that disturbing its mound will bring the Nuno’s curses upon you.

19. Mansalauan
- The Mansalauan is a viscera eater that punctures its prey’s stomach with its sharp tongue before eating. It has a lizard like head, batlike wings, and a monkey’s body. It uses its contracted tongue to hunt, like that of a chameleon’s.

18. Sirena
- The Sirena are female merfolk that are half-man-half-fish. They dwell in both fresh and saltwater habitats and normally go out of their way to avoid humans… aside from the occasional youth luring in fisherfolk with their voice.

16. Daligmata
- The Daligmata is a bestial spirit that only comes out at night. It takes the form of a quadruped with countless wide eyes dotting its body. It is said that if one is kind enough, it will help in finding whatever you have lost.

15. Tiyanak
-The Tiyanak is the fiendish spirit of a stillborn child. It takes the form of a helpless infant crying under a tree, and when its victim picks it up, it then bites their neck, cursing them.

14. Wirwir
- The Wirwir are nomadic ghouls that scavenge for dead bodies. They usually inhabit their prey so that other ghouls would not take it, sort of like a hermit crab.

12. Siyokoy
- The Siyokoy are male merfolk that are half-man-half-fish. They dwell in both fresh and saltwater habitats and normally go out of their way to avoid humans.

10. Bungisngis
- The Bungisngis is a huge cyclops with two large tusks in its mouth. It loves to laugh while pestering people, hence its name “bungisngis” (fiendish laughter).

8. Ikugan
- The Ikugan is an enormous primate with a disproportionally long tail. It usually make’s its nest in the tallest tree in the forest and uses its long tail to snatch its prey from below, strangling them in the process.

7. Mandurugo
- The Mandurugo is a vampiric being that marries their prey first before sucking their blood. They take the form of a beautiful man/woman by day, and a fiendish being with bat-like wings and a sharp tongue at night.

6. Tikbalang
- The Tikbalang is a forest spirit that commonly takes the form of a half-horse- half-man creature. It has a horse head, a human torso, and a pair of bipedal equine legs.

5. Aswang
- The Aswangs are malevolent ghouls that could shapeshift into a menagerie of forms. From cats, dogs, to bats, and “huklubans” (old hags). They eat raw meat and are especially happy to feast on human flesh.

4. Duwende itim
- The Duwende are miniscule spirits at about 10 cm tall, that can either be good or bad. The duwendeng “puti” (white) help farmers in their toil. While the duwndeng “itim” (black) brings pestilence to their crops.

3. Kapre
- The Kapre is a humongous tree spirit that takes the form of a dark man, smoking a cigar. They are firm protectors of their arboreal homes and would spite any who has done them or their tree any form of misdeed.

2. Batibat
- The Batibat is a cruel spirit that takes the form of a huge woman around 300 pounds heavy. She would sit on top of a sleeping person, causing nightmares and sleep paralysis. Death due to her doing is called a “Bangungot.”

1. Santelmo
- The Santelmo is a crackling ball of fire that is about 30 cm wide. It is believed that they are the resentful spirits of fisherfolk that have died in sea, so they haunt those that are foolish enough to venture in the sea on stormy nights.
